Analysis
The most recent figure for meat of rabbits and hares, fresh or chilled (indigenous) — gross in Greece is 19,490 1000 USD, measured in 2017.
The figure is down 13.2% on the previous year and down 58.1% over ten years.
Over the whole period, meat of rabbits and hares, fresh or chilled (indigenous) — gross in Greece peaked at 62,324 1000 USD in 1974 and was at its lowest, 9,638 1000 USD, in 1961.
That places Greece 12th out of 44 countries with data for 2017, putting it in the middle of the range.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 57 years of available data.

About this data
The domain provides detailed data on the value of agricultural production that is calculated by the agricultural production data and the price data at farm gate. Thus, the value of production measures the agricultural production in monetary terms at the farm gate level.
